Output 2e7605503fc6e0d232e6045b66f1069957569c3151cfc020c2744afeb551ac58:9

value
69543
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34ee9935b0a24cfa23ee644603fe6955c250fdaf OP_EQUALVERIFY OP_CHECKSIG
address
15psy66fycTDrCEBMzJnBWakxh82y4h41P
transaction
2e7605503fc6e0d232e6045b66f1069957569c3151cfc020c2744afeb551ac58
spent
true